Definition
- 1ein Plakat/Plakate irgendwo anbringen/anschlagen
- 2(etwas) durch ein Plakat/Plakate an die Öffentlichkeit bringen, (etwas) durch ein Plakat/Plakate allgemein ankündigen/verbreiten
- 3(etwas) besonders deutlich betonen
